Someone more experienced with Cyberduck pointed out that I should select
Show Hidden Files to see these folders. For S3 storage what does Show
Hidden Files mean? These folders aren't marked as deleted, are publicly
accessible and are shown in the AWS S3 web view of the content. When
selecting Show Hidden Files in Cyberduck, the older version of the folder
is shown as of kind file with a black rectangle as an icon and the latest
version is shown as of kind folder and can be expanded to see more
content.
